Virtu Financial (VIRT) has a Zacks Rank #1 (Strong Buy) with a consensus estimate for 2026 EPS of $6.51, representing 13.6% year-over-year growth. — A top-tier analyst ranking coupled with double-digit projected earnings growth is a strong bullish signal for the specific ticker.
+0.60VIRT has beaten earnings estimates in each of the last four quarters with an average positive surprise of 25.1%. — Consistent earnings beats suggest a track record of under-promising and over-delivering, reducing risk for investors.
+0.40Virtu Financial's Execution Services segment adjusted net trading income rose to $149.5 million in Q1 2026 from $115.1 million the prior year. — Growth in this segment demonstrates successful diversification beyond volatility-driven trading, creating more stable revenue streams.
